What is Infocom EV-to-FCF?

EV-to-FCF is calculated as enterprise value divided by its free cash flow. As of today, Infocom's Enterprise Value is 円269,131 Mil. Infocom's Free Cash Flow for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Mar. 2024 was 円6,026 Mil. Therefore, Infocom's EV-to-FCF for today is 44.66.

Infocom EV-to-FCF Calculation

Infocom's EV-to-FCF for today is calculated as:

EV-to-FCF=Enterprise Value (Today)/Free Cash Flow (TTM)
=269130.564/6026
=44.66

Infocom's current Enterprise Value is 円269,131 Mil.
Infocom's Free Cash Flow for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Mar. 2024 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was 円6,026 Mil.

Infocom  (TSE:4348) EV-to-FCF Explanation

EV-to-FCF is a valuation multiple that allows analysts and investors to compare stocks, preferably in the same sector or industry. This important multiple is often used in conjunction with, or as an alternative to, the PE Ratio (TTM) to determine the fair market value of a company.

Infocom's PE Ratio (TTM) for today is calculated as:

PE Ratio (TTM)=Share Price (Today)/Earnings per Share (Diluted) (TTM)
=6040.00/112.710
=53.59

Infocom's share price for today is 円6040.00.
Infocom's Earnings per Share (Diluted) for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Mar. 2024 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was 円112.710.

Enterprise Value is used because it is a more complete measure in reflecting how much an investor pays when buying a company. Free Cash Flow is an important financial metric because it represents the actual amount of cash at a company's disposal. Companies with a low EV-to-FCF ratio, combined with a strong balance sheet are generally considered as undervalued.

Infocom Corp is a Japan-based company engaged in the provision of information technology (IT) solutions and information communication services. It connects people and improves businesses by offering a wide range of IT solutions and services for home and business. It operates through the business solution group and digital entertainment group segment. Under the business solution group segment, it provides self-developed software products such as CRM, PACS, and research tools, ERP and emergency confirmation systems for corporations, hospitals, and public institutions, and the Digital Entertainment group delights audiences with ebooks, mobile games, e-commerce sites, and other digital media. It generates maximum revenue from the Digital Entertainment segment.
